Mik asks about the cassingle of "Silent Night" and all I know is what's
listed on the box (er, cardboard eco-crappy kind-of-thing) and that is:

1. Silent Night (3:44) (traditional)
   produced by Sinead O'Connor and Peter Gabriel
   keyboards by Peter Gabriel
   courtesy of Virgin Records
   recorded at Real World Studios

2. Irish Ways and Irish Laws (4:18) (John Gibbs)
   Recorded live in Holland
   Mixed by Chris Birkett

4KM  23839

(C) 1991 Ensign Records Ltd. A sub. of Chrysalis Records Ltd.

"This recording is dedicated to Louise Woolcock and her family--'Jah Live'"
--------------------
SN is very beautiful and echoy-ethereal, with a very simple, subtle (and
somewhat eerie) background keyboards.

IW&IL is acapella. Nice.
